Inox Wind Energy Limited (NSE: IWEL)
India flag India · Delayed Price · Currency is INR
10,063
-324 (-3.12%)
Nov 22, 2024, 3:30 PM IST

Inox Wind Energy Ratios and Metrics

Millions INR.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2024 FY 2023 FY 2022 FY 2021
Period Ending
Nov '24 Mar '24 Mar '23 Mar '22 Mar '21
Market Capitalization
121,23169,95112,3347,800-
Market Cap Growth
423.93%467.16%58.12%--
Enterprise Value
151,216103,91836,34925,926-
PS Ratio
4.884.011.691.31-
PB Ratio
4.082.060.530.40-
EV/Sales Ratio
6.295.954.984.36-
EV/EBITDA Ratio
29.3639.98---
EV/EBIT Ratio
41.0468.66---
Debt / Equity Ratio
0.280.611.000.890.61
Debt / EBITDA Ratio
2.867.87---
Quick Ratio
0.760.410.340.360.44
Current Ratio
1.551.061.110.951.04
Asset Turnover
0.320.270.120.10-
Return on Equity (ROE)
3.99%-3.11%-32.07%-24.19%-
Return on Assets (ROA)
3.09%1.45%-3.67%-4.31%-
Return on Capital (ROIC)
3.93%1.87%-5.39%-7.10%-
Earnings Yield
0.40%-0.97%-30.06%-36.19%-
FCF Yield
-5.95%-12.94%-120.86%-72.36%-
Buyback Yield / Dilution
-1.20%-5.01%-2.15%--
Total Shareholder Return
-1.20%-5.01%-2.15%--
Source: S&P Capital IQ. Utility template. Financial Sources.